HONEY FRUIT SALAD



Honey Fruit Salad image

A light honey and lime dressing brings out the flavor of canned and fresh fruits. This is a colorful addition to any early-morning meal.

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Brunch

Time 10m

Yield 4 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 11

1 can (11 ounces) mandarin oranges, drained
1 can (8 ounces) pineapple chunks, drained
1 cup green grapes
1 cup halved fresh strawberries
1 medium firm banana, sliced
3 tablespoons honey
2 teaspoons lime juice
1/4 teaspoon grated lime zest
1/4 teaspoon vanilla extract
1/4 teaspoon poppy seeds
Fresh mint, optional

Steps:

  • In a large bowl, combine fruit. In a small bowl, combine the honey, lime juice, zest and vanilla. Pour over fruit; gently toss to coat. Sprinkle with poppy seeds. Garnish with mint if desired.

PAM'S HONEY BUTTER GLAZER SAUCE



Pam's Honey Butter Glazer Sauce image

I made up this recipe for one of our members who was looking to reproduce a dessert her son got at a restaurant. Provided by Pam Ellingson

Categories     Other Sauces

Time 15m

Number Of Ingredients 8

1/3 c water, cold
1/3 c honey
1 1/2 Tbsp cornstarch, dissolved in another 3 tbsp cold water
2 tsp orange juice, fresh
2 tsp lemon juice, fresh
1 pinch salt
1/8 tsp vanilla extract
1/2 c cold butter, cut into small cubes

Steps:

  • 1. Mix cold water and honey in a 3 to 4c microwaveable bowl. Microwave for two minutes, stirring after the first minute and again every 15 to 20 seconds until liquid is bubbling at the edges. (When you stir, it may foam up a bit, but it will return to liquid quickly with stirring.) Be careful that you do not let it go too long between stirring or it may bubble over when stirred.
  • 2. Mix the cornstarch with the extra water in a small cup. Remove the bowl from the microwave and whisk in the cornstarch mixture. This will look slightly cloudy. Replace the mixture in the microwave and cook again on high for two or three - 15 second intervals, stirring again between each. The mixture should be clear and translucent at this point. It should be thickened but not "stiff". More like a glaze.
  • 3. Remove the bowl from the microwave and whisk in orange juice, lemon juice, salt and vanilla. If these liquids thin it down too much, replace the mixture in the microwave and cook again on high for two or three - 15 second intervals, stirring again between each. (I did not have to do this, but if you want a thicker glaze, you might need to do it)
  • 4. Whisk in cubed cold butter about a tablespoon at a time, whisking until butter has melted before adding more. Continue to whisk in butter cubes until all are used and sauce is somewhat cool. Store in fridge in a clean bottle or jar, or use immediately.
  • 5. I have not tried this glaze on anything but some fresh fruit, but I think it would make an excellent pancake syrup, or plating sauce for a dessert or glaze for cakes. I would be tempted to add some more lemon and some zest and use it for glazing BBQ chicken. (I asked my husband to try a spoonful and as he tasted it, I said "How does this taste?" and before I finished the sentence, he answered "Good!")
  • 6. I forgot to add: All microwaves are not created equal, so you may need to cook more or less depending on the wattage of your microwave. Just do it in small increments to get it to the right consistency. I think you can tell about how thick to make it from the pics I posted. The finished sauce was thinner than a stirred yogurt, but not "drippy". Hope this helps.

ORANGE-HONEY SAUCE



Orange-Honey Sauce image

Categories     Sauce     Wine     Dairy     Fruit     Orange     Fall     Honey     Bon Appétit

Yield Makes about 1 1/3 cups

Number Of Ingredients 6

1 cup Essencia (orange Muscat wine) or late-harvest Riesling
2/3 cup chopped shallots (about 4 large)
1/2 cup orange juice
1 tablespoon honey
2 1/2 cups chicken stock or canned low-salt chicken broth
3 tablespoons chilled butter, cut into 3 pieces

Steps:

  • Whisk first 4 ingredients in heavy medium saucepan. Simmer over medium heat until mixture is reduced to 1/2 cup, about 12 minutes. Add stock and simmer until sauce is reduced to 1 1/4 cups, about 20 minutes. Whisk in butter 1 piece at a time, allowing each piece to melt before adding next. Season with salt and pepper.
